WebNov 6, 2024 · Fees for telemedicine visits vary depending on the service, the provider, and whether your insurance covers the visit. That said, here are some examples of out-of-pocket costs for common conditions: Acne: anywhere from $43 to $86. Birth control: likely less than $50. Cold sore: less than $20 to about $60. Erectile dysfunction: about $30 to $70. WebApr 6, 2024 · Telehealth costs a lot less than in-person visits for minor health issues. The national median cost for a video-based virtual visit is $50, compared to $85 for low-severity treatment at a doctor ...
